CMG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

859 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Chipotle Mexican Grill (CMG)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$46B — up 16% from $39.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 129 funds opened new CMG posit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 77 holders — while 282 added to existing stakes and 286 trimmed.

The largest buyer was D.E. Shaw & Co, adding an estimated $267M. The largest seller was Vanguard Group, cutting an estimated $848M.
